erofs: fix memory leak on short-lived bounced pages

[ Upstream commit 93d6fda7f9 ]

Both MicroLZMA and DEFLATE algorithms can use short-lived pages on
demand for the overlapped inplace I/O decompression.

However, those short-lived pages are actually added to
`be->compressed_pages`.  Thus, it should be checked instead of
`pcl->compressed_bvecs`.

The LZ4 algorithm doesn't work like this, so it won't be impacted.
